Output e8c4922e6571fc30a0ba9e60251ecb2344d17d3cd85f743496d09984c0442ab1:1

value
644658740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ba85f5bf059d372d1184a81b7e4ba3b9a45bba29 OP_EQUAL
address
3JhG5va4BHn6hWWQ4CzJAqm1mhRSAJrb4Y
transaction
e8c4922e6571fc30a0ba9e60251ecb2344d17d3cd85f743496d09984c0442ab1
spent
true